Output 399230ee043a73cec322898b4a7eada062336828cb79e1a2f6cd689449518525:76

value
2640080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09c800672d23547b411e399686b3cb9653882d45 OP_EQUAL
address
32ajbd6oorWXrPFfVdVbxqoLq3XY3HvvNY
transaction
399230ee043a73cec322898b4a7eada062336828cb79e1a2f6cd689449518525
confirmations
258176
spent
true